Решите задачу на C++ Даны два числа n и m. Создайте двумерный массив размером n×m и заполните его символами 1 и 0 в шахматном порядке. В левом верхнем углу должна стоять единица.

elinashovhalova elinashovhalova    1   20.03.2021 16:45    8

Ответы
Мирэя Мирэя  20.03.2021 16:50

Должно быть так, просто я не программист :/

1 |n, m = [int(i) for i in input().split()]

2 | a = []

3 | for i in range(n):

4 | a.append([])

5 | for j in range(m):

6 | if (i + j) % 2 == 0:

7 | a[i].append('.')

8 | else:

9 | a[i].append('*')

10| for row in a:

11 | print(' '.join(row))

ПОКАЗАТЬ ОТВЕТЫ
lamptambler lamptambler  20.03.2021 16:50

Объяснение:1 |n, m = [int(i) for i in input().split()]

2 | a = []

3 | for i in range(n):

4 | a.append([])

5 | for j in range(m):

6 | if (i + j) % 2 == 0:

7 | a[i].append('.')

8 | else:

9 | a[i].append('*')

10| for row in a:

11 | print(' '.join(row))

поставьте карону я очень старалась для вас

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ика